WATCH LIVE: The Trump Impeachment Hearings - Day 5 -- Hill, Holmes to Testify

Who was the female politician who recently had to resign over an affair? Imagine something like that stopping a male politician these days…

She didn’t resign over an affair…she resigned because her husband had a ton of revenge porn pics and videos he threatened her with releasing through right-wing sites.